Building Homes in Guatemala

Becky and Michael Pond in Guatemala with the family they helped to build a home for. Six kids and a mother live in this 10 x 18 new home with no running water or electricity. This home was a drastic improvement over the corn hull and tarp home they lived in before. Becky and Michael went on the mission trip with their church.

Knights of Heroes Golf Tournament


Trina Nevrla in the Colorado branch helped with a golf tournament benefiting the Knights of Heroes. This is a charity that helps boys from ages 8 - 16. They provide a week long camp experience for boys that have lost their fathers in war casualty. The camp is designed to give the boys a chance to build friendships and provides mentoring relationships.

Serving at the Denver Ronald McDonald House




The Denver branch cooked and served dinner to the families at the Ronald McDonald House. The families are staying at the house while their children are in the hospital. It is comforting for them to have a kind place to stay and a home cooked meal during a very stressful time in their life.

Big Brothers/Big Sisters: All areas

School Based program -
Become a big brother or a big sister to a child that needs an extra caring adult in their life. It is a one year commitment to have lunch with a child at their school each month. Please call me for more information.

Dallas Life Foundation: Dallas area

Dallas Life is a homeless shelter. The commitment is for 3 hours serving food to people staying in the shelter and for some who have no home/shelter but need a meal. (dates to follow once I know the interest)

Ronald McDonald House: All areas

Prepare and serve food to families staying in the house while their child is in the hospital. This can be a 2 group commitment -several people preparing casseroles or desserts ahead of time and then another group taking the food to the house and serving it - usually a 3 hour commitment.
